Sida 3 av 3
Re: W11 wsl Ubuntu GUI
Postat: 15 mars 2026, 21:27:44
av TomasL
Det är väl bl.a. kärnan som inte är kompatibel med cpuer tidigare än X86-64-V3
Re: W11 wsl Ubuntu GUI
Postat: 16 mars 2026, 08:29:37
av AndLi
Ja för Windows har ju en enorm bredd på vilka kärnor de kan köra på, jag har laptops som vägrar uppdateras till Win11 för att de är för gamla, ännu äldre som linux glatt uppdaterar.
Re: W11 wsl Ubuntu GUI
Postat: 16 mars 2026, 16:24:40
av guckrum
TomasL skrev: ↑15 mars 2026, 21:27:44
Det är väl bl.a. kärnan som inte är kompatibel med cpuer tidigare än X86-64-V3
Det där är bara fel. Debian upp till version 12 supportar 32-bitars i386,
men i senaste Debian 13 (från i höstas) är det stödet borta. Du får då
nöja dig med x86_64,
dvs alla 64-bitarsmaskiner från ca 2003 fram till
idag. Alltså mer är 20 års hårdvarubakåtkompatibilitet.
Supportar betyder i det här fallet färdiga förkompilerade distributioner
redo att ladda ner från hemsidan via ett klick. Om du inte vill köra
x86_64 kan du kan istället välja på 64-bitars ARM, POWER, RISC-V
och IBM z som också finns förkompilerade. (Ingen av dessa kräver
hårdvara med inbyggda krypteringsnycklar.)
Räcker inte det så får du välja en annan distribution eller kompilera
själv.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 02:37:11
av MiaM
Evighetsdiskussion...
Relevant sidospår:
Är det nån som har erfarenhet av att köra något tredjepartfilsystem för Windows? Tänker t.ex. nån opensource-portning av ext* från Linux som filsystemdriver i modern Windows?
NTFS må vara stabilt, men oj vad dålig prestandan är i vissa fall.
Det känns som att NTFS lider av att vara stängd källkod. Det känns som en typisk grej som random person på internet kan pilla med och hitta sätt att förbättra prestandan när det är open source, skicka in förslagen till de som hanterar koden och ha god chans att förändringarna kommer med.
Jämför också att med open source så är det lättare att få saker att falla för positivt grupptryck. Typ enda orsaken till att folk körde ReiserFS en gång i tiden var väl att ext2 saknade journaljox, ungefär. Sen införde ext* journaljox medan Reiser (han som skapade ResierFS) mördade sin fru, så nu kör alla ext* igen.
Eftersom det inte ens verkar finnas något populärt tredjepartalternativ till NTFS i Windows, och alla varianter av FAT är odugliga för seriös användning, så uppstår inget "positivt grupptryck" på den del inom Microsoft som har hand om NTFS.
Sidospår på detta sidospår:
Det vore intressant om nån orkade göra riktiga prestandatester på NTFS och andra filsystem på olika versioner av OS och hårdvaruprestanda som varit aktuella genom tiderna. Mitt bestämda intryck är t.ex. att ifall man har väldigt många filer lagrade på en NTFS-disk så blir prenstandan kass. Specifikt så bör man inte installera MSDN-informationspaketet på en Pentium II/3 med säg 128M ram och mekanisk disk.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 06:16:27
av TomasL
ReFS finns i W11, dock är NTFS sannolikt betydligt snabbare.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 06:43:47
av davidi
En diskussion om filsystemsprestanda är tämligen meningslös utan ett konkret testfall som visar skillnaden svart på vitt. En tycker att "det känns som att" NTFS är långsamt med många filer. En annan tycker tvärtom att "NTFS är sannolikt snabbare".
I ett fall har jag observerat att se det har gått väldigt långsamt att skapa filer i NTFS. Det rörde sig om väldigt många (tiotusentals) filer med likartade namn i samma katalog. Problemet var genereringen av 8+3-filnamn som var påslaget per default i den Windowsversionen, den fick iterera igenom alla filer innan den hittade ett ledigt namn. I senare versioner är det normalt avslaget.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 08:39:17
av Glenn
TomasL skrev: ↑14 mars 2026, 20:02:48
Varför kör du inte Linux i HyperV? Då slipper du många konstigheter.
HyperV ? du menar microsofts taffliga virtuella miljö som inte ens klarar att vidarebefodra USB-portar ?
Typiskt obra när man vill kunna prata med USB-ansluten hårdvara.. ..vilket man ofta vill.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 08:57:08
av Glenn
TomasL skrev: ↑14 mars 2026, 21:07:46
Då det finns femtielva olika mer eller mindre inkompatibla versioner, vilka dessutom inte är vare sig bakåt eller framåtkompatibla, så är det rätt mycket begärt att varje datortillverkaren skall lägga ner flera 10-tals miljoner för utveckla drivrutiner, bara för att tillfredsställa en minoritet av nördar.
Linux är faktiskt lika lätt, om inte lättare att installera än windows numera, men självklart finns det ingen support att ringa för datorinkompetenta när saker går fel.
Och tittar du på servrar så är det faktiskt så tillverkarna gör, dom tar fram drivrutiner, det går liksom inte att sälja en server idag om den inte supportar linux.
Ofta fungerar det så att tillverkaren helt enkelt väljer att anställa eller stödja någon utvecklare som får betalt för att utveckla drivers med hjälp av deras utvecklingsstab/kit.
Andra har egna anställda utvecklare som gör linuxdrivers inhouse, så gör tex exempelvis Nvidia, fast det är väl mest för desktopdatorer vad det gäller nvidia.
Dell försökte en gång i tiden, men fick lägga ned försöket, då ingen ville ha linux på deras laptopar.
Eftersom jag, troligen till skillnad från dej, faktiskt har försökt köpa linuxlaptopar från dell när det begav sig så kan jag förklara varför.
Valet var alltså att antingen köpa en laptop med windows och få den levererad samma dag, ELLER att köpa den med linux, till ett högre pris, och få den en månad senare,
då installerad med en uråldrig linux av en dist som man ändå inte ville ha och var tvungen att installera om oavsett.
Vad gör man då ? jo man beställer en laptop med windows, får den nästa dag till lägre pris och installerar om den med linux själv istället.
På en direkt fråga till dell skruvade säljaren på sig och erkände att det berodde på att dom var tvungna att betala för windowslicens på alla datorer oavsett pga deras avtal med microsoft,
och skulle dom sälja en linuxdator innebar det att en människa var tvungen att packa upp en, dra bort windowsklistermärkena och installera om datorn manuellt och sen packa ner den igen.
Helt oavsett så installerar nog de flesta linuxanvändare ändå sin dator själv, och personligen installerar jag ALLTID även windows själv från scratch, skulle aldrig köra en förinstallerad windows på en ny dator.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 09:23:01
av guckrum
> Andra har egna anställda utvecklare som gör linuxdrivers inhouse, så gör tex exempelvis Nvidia, fast det är väl mest för desktopdatorer vad det gäller nvidia.
Av alla många många miljoner servrar som kör Nvidiagpuer för matematikaccellerering eller neuralnätsberäkning är det nog exakt noll som inte kör Linux.
Det är kul med snabba grafikkort för desktopdatorer, men den marknaden får det som blir över när servrarna fått sitt.
Re: W11 wsl Ubuntu GUI
Postat: 19 mars 2026, 09:48:27
av Glenn
Ja förvisso, tänkte inte på att GPU används till en massa annat numera också.
Re: W11 wsl Ubuntu GUI
Postat: 20 mars 2026, 11:56:53
av Oltronix
Det blev en intressant debatt om olika OS. Tyvärr måste jag erkänna att jag var ute och cycklade. Jag hade
inte fattat python/matplotlib backend. Därför fick olika resultat med olika program med GUI-output.
https://matplotlib.org/stable/users/exp ... kends.html
Bitarn föll på plats när började skriva inlägg och organsierade min tester för att försöka vara tydlig. Hade jag gjort
detta tidigare hade jag sluppit ett antal timmar slit framför skärmen.
Följde har jag kommit fram till för W11 och WSL2:
1. Det går att köra tex matplotlib med GUI-output direkt utan någon åtgärd.
Ev behövs även tkinter. Jag har inte lyckats avinstallera tkinter och testa utan.
2. X11 fungerar med vissa IP-addr. Det verkar finnas 4 IP-addr på min laptop. W11 har två som fungerar. En mot Wi-Fi och en mot WSL.
WSL IP-addr fungerar ej.
https://stackoverflow.com/questions/433 ... -wsl1-wsl2
export DISPLAY=`grep -oP "(?<=nameserver ).+" /etc/resolv.conf`:0.0
Fungerar ej. Skapar en skum IP-addr som inte går att använda av X11 men går att pinga till.
3. Misc
Under Windows powershell kan man köra ls, pwd, man, ps